Mack Trucks has partnered with Richard Childress Racing in a long-term collaboration that designates Mack as the “Official Long-Haul Truck of Richard Childress Racing.”
As part of this agreement, Mack will supply a fleet of customized Mack Anthem 70-inch Stand-Up Sleeper models that cater specifically to the needs of RCR throughout the NASCAR season.

RCR stands as one of the largest entities within NASCAR, amassing 16 championships and over 200 victories across the top three series of the sport.
Throughout the NASCAR season, Mack Anthem models will be utilized to transport RCR race cars, including those driven by current drivers such as Austin Dillon, Kyle Busch, Jesse Love, and Austin Hill.
Beyond transportation solutions, this partnership enables Mack to provide customers with experiences at numerous race events across the United States during the NASCAR season. Participants will have the chance to meet drivers from the NASCAR Cup Series, tour customized Anthem trucks, and partake in RCR’s victory lane celebrations.

Each of RCR’s customized Anthem models features a 13-liter Mack MP8 engine, delivering 505 horsepower and 1,860 lb.-ft. of torque.
The Anthem models come equipped with Mack Command Steer, which is Mack’s advanced active steering system. Additionally, they include Mack GuardDog Connect, a proactive diagnostic and repair planning tool designed to protect and enhance customers’ uptime. GuardDog Connect continuously monitors a truck’s critical fault codes that may lead to unexpected downtime.
